MAINTENANCE

Anti-scalp Rollers

Anti-scalp rollers are correctly adjusted when
they are slightly off of the ground when the deck
is at the desired cutting height in the operating
position. Anti-scalp rollers keep the deck in the
proper position to help prevent scalping in most
terrain conditions.
The anti-scalp rollers can be set in three
positions:
• Upper 1-1/2" to 2-1/2" (38.1- 63.5 mm) grass
• Middle 2-1/2" to 4" (63.5-101.6 mm) grass
• Lower 4" to 6" (101.6- 152.4 mm) grass.
The rollers must be approximately 1/4" (6.35 mm)
from the ground.
IMPORTANT INFORMATION Adjust anti-
scalp rollers with the mower on a flat level
surface. To avoid deck damage, the anti-scalp
rollers must not be adjusted to support the
deck.

ZT-3100 Powertrain

Regular external maintenance of the ZT-3100
Powertrain™ should include the following:
1. Check oil level in expansion tanks. When
the engine is cold, the tanks should be at the
FULL COLD level.
2. Inspect the vehicle drive belt, idler pulley(s),
and idler spring(s). Insure that no belt slippage
can occur. Slippage can cause low input
speed to the transmission.
3. Inspect the transmission cooling fan
for broken or bent blades. Remove any
obstructions such as grass clippings, leaves
or dirt.
4. Inspect the park brake and vehicle linkage to
insure proper action and adjustment of the
parking.
5. Inspect the vehicle control linkage to the
directional control arm on the transaxle.
Also, make sure the control arm is securely
fastened to the trunnion arm of the transaxle.
6. Inspect the bypass mechanism on the
transaxle and unit linkage to make sure it
rotates and releases fully.
IMPORTANT INFORMATION Any servicing
dealer attempting a warranty repair must have
prior approval before conducting maintenance
of a Hydro-Gear® product, unless the servicing
dealer is a current Authorized Hydro-Gear
Service Center.
Hardware
Check daily. Inspect the entire machine for loose
or missing hardware.

Cleaning

Regular cleaning and washing, especially under
the mower deck, will increase the machine's life-
span. Make it a habit to clean the machine directly
after use (after it is cooled), before the dirt sticks.
Do not spray water on the top of the mower deck.
Use compressed air to clean the top side of
mower deck. Regularly clean deck and underside
of the deck with normal water pressure. Do not
use a high pressure washer or steam cleaner.
Avoid spraying engine and electrical components
with water
Do not rinse hot surfaces with cold water. Let unit
cool before washing.
